Dear Friends,
As promised in my last email the bonus track to the new CD is now available here. Please note: it is not on the CD, only as a download. 
Wynken Blynken and Nod, a poem written by Eugene Field and set to music by Lucy Simon, is a song I used to sing to my daughter, Linnea, when she was going to bed. We began performing it together and the response was so positive we recorded it. As I always say, when it comes to singing with Linnea: I'll sing with her for as long as she'll let me. 
The CD, Last Trip Home, will be available the Monday after Thanksgiving.
I'll be on Brian O'Donovan's A Celtic Soujourn Saturday Nov. 28, sometime between 12-3 on WGBH radio 89.7FM, talking about, and playing from, Last Trip Home.

"Anabel Graetz has been working with singers and non-singers since the early seventies. Her “Songs for Non-Singers” course at the Cambridge Center for Adult Education was a favorite for more than 25 years. She is the artistic Director and founder of Light & Song, Inc. and of Laduvane, (Lah-DOO-vah-neh) a women’s Balkan music ensemble that performed during the seventies. She is currently half of The Proper Ladies, a duo performing Victorian Parlour songs. In addition to extensive training in Bel Canto, (teachers include Mdme. Emilia Ippolitto, Lorraine DiGregorio, Antonia Lavanne and Olga Averino), she studied vocal techniques on a Fulbright Fellowship in Bulgaria in 1987. She has helped thousands of people conquer the fear of singing."

She's also a co-founder (w/ Lynn and myself) of the Skellig Song Session, and my voice teacher.

Notes:   Very vocal, not very instrumental, all types of sea music welcome - old, new, shanties, forebitters, songs with sea themes. The Press Room is a restaurant and pub; all ages welcome; metered street parking available as well as a municipal lot and garage. Session run by Tom Hall and Linn Schulz of the Portsmouth Maritime Folk Festival. The biggest sing of the year is in September, the week before the fest.
